New Machine
Super excited, I finally got a computerized sewing machine today. It's a Uten 2685 and so far, I'm loving it.
Has almost 200 stitches, 100 standard stitches and then an additional 99 for letters and symbols. Variable speed, stitch length and width, so now I can finally scoot my needle over for a scant 1/4" and not have to worry about it, one touch reverse and needle position button, six additional feet, including an embroidery foot. Even came with a plastic cover.
I've been playing with it off and on, setting up for embroidery or FMQ'ing is a breeze, did a small sandwich with some meandering loops and it did them wonderfully. Only thing that I wish was different is that it's a low shank system, my old girl is a high shank, so that means I'll have to buy another ruler foot if I want to work with my rulers on the new one. Snap-on foot, so at least I can use my quarter-inch with guide foot that I got for my mini-machine from the same company a couple years ago.
Really love this machine, it's going to be fun sewing with it.
